Common Smile Concerns BrassSmile Relates To
Many people experience various smile concerns that can impact their confidence. BrassSmile addresses these issues with a focus on creating healthier, more radiant smiles. One of the most common concerns is discoloration. Stains from coffee, tea, or tobacco can dull your smile and diminish its appeal.
Another frequent issue is misalignment of teeth. Crooked or crowded teeth not only look less attractive but may also lead to oral health problems over time. People often feel self-conscious about showing their teeth in photos or during conversations because of this concern.
Gum health is also crucial when considering a confident smile. Gingivitis and other gum diseases can cause swelling and bleeding, making individuals hesitant to share their smiles openly. BrassSmile emphasizes the importance of maintaining healthy gums for overall dental aesthetics.
Additionally, bad breath remains a significant worry for many individuals. It affects personal interactions and social situations negatively. Understanding how to combat halitosis through proper oral hygiene practices forms part of the BrassSmile philosophy.
Tooth decay poses another challenge for achieving an appealing smile. Cavities not only affect appearance but can lead to pain and further dental complications if left untreated. Addressing these common concerns lays the groundwork for a stronger connection between your smile and self-assurance.
Simple Habits That Support a Healthier Smile
Maintaining a healthy smile goes beyond regular dental visits. Simple daily habits can make a significant impact on your oral health and confidence. One of the easiest ways to promote a brighter smile is through consistent brushing. Aim for at least two minutes, twice daily, using fluoride toothpaste.
Flossing often gets overlooked but is crucial for removing food particles and plaque from between your teeth. Incorporating floss into your routine helps prevent gum disease and cavities in hard-to-reach areas that toothbrushes might miss.
Hydration plays an essential role as well. Drinking plenty of water not only keeps you hydrated but also aids saliva production, which naturally washes away food debris and neutralizes acids produced by bacteria in the mouth. Consider carrying a reusable water bottle to encourage frequent sips throughout the day.
Mindful eating contributes significantly to a healthier smile too. Limit sugary snacks and beverages that can lead to decay. Instead, opt for crunchy fruits and vegetables like apples or carrots that help scrub away plaque while providing nutrients beneficial for gums.
Don’t underestimate the power of regular dental check-ups. Routine cleanings allow professionals to catch potential issues early on before they escalate into more serious problems. This proactive approach ensures your smile remains bright and confident over time.
